Cheese and Chive Crisps

Ingredients:
butter, without salt
cheese, cheddar
wheat flour, white, all-purpose, unenriched
chives, raw
salt, table
spices, pepper, red or cayenne
spices, garlic powder
cereals, oats, regular and quick, unenriched, cooked with water (includes boiling and microwaving), without salt

Directions:
In a large bowl, mix together the softened butter and cheese until well blended.
Stir in flour, chives, salt, hot pepper sauce and garlic powder until thoroughly mixed.
Stir in cereal.
Divide the mixture into four parts, and roll into 6 inch long logs.
Wrap in plastic wrap, and refrigerate until firm, about 1 hour.
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
Unwrap the cheese logs, and slice into 1/4 inch thick rounds.
Place on an ungreased cookie sheet.
Bake for 20 to 25 minutes in the preheated oven, until edges are crisp and slightly browned.
